Output e2c64dae0ea59da4e0080596184d669153ef0cbbd27c439d543988e8baece4d6:0

value
133000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e840cec0541567a639c90e15406fcb48736d0a8 OP_EQUAL
address
3QtmkJA7WCRfsLWVedoACCd2MpvNrgQbuA
transaction
e2c64dae0ea59da4e0080596184d669153ef0cbbd27c439d543988e8baece4d6
confirmations
252915
spent
true